Irresistible Garlic Parmesan Crockpot Chicken

Irresistible Garlic Parmesan Crockpot Chicken for Comfort Meals

This Irresistible Garlic Parmesan Crockpot Chicken is a must-try comfort food that fills your home with savory aromas.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 6 hours
Total Time 6 hours 15 minutes
Servings: 4 servings
Course: Dinner
Cuisine: American
Calories: 320

Ingredients
  

For the Chicken
  • 1 pound Boneless, skinless chicken breasts Can be swapped for chicken thighs.
For the Potatoes
  • 1 pound Baby potatoes, halved Red or yellow varieties work beautifully.
For the Flavor
  • 1 cup Grated parmesan cheese For dairy-free, consider nutritional yeast.
  • 3 cloves Minced garlic Fresh garlic gives the best results!
  • 1 teaspoon Dried oregano Adjust if using fresh herbs.
  • 1 teaspoon Dried basil Adjust if using fresh herbs.
  • 1 teaspoon Salt Season to taste.
  • 1 teaspoon Black pepper Season to taste.
For Cooking
  • 2 tablespoons Olive oil Avocado oil can also be used.
For Garnishing
  • 2 tablespoons Chopped fresh parsley Omit if not available.

Equipment

  • Crockpot

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ions
  1. Gather all your ingredients for the Irresistible Garlic Parmesan Crockpot Chicken.
  2. Layer halved baby potatoes at the bottom of the crockpot followed by the chicken breasts.
  3. In a bowl, mix minced garlic, oregano, basil, olive oil, salt, and pepper; pour over chicken.
  4. Cover and cook on low for 6 hours or high for 3 hours.
  5. Ensure ch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F before serving.
  6. Garnish with additional parmesan and a squeeze of fresh lemon juice before serving.
